CS Direkt https://csdirekt.com/ is a leading experiential design and execution company transforming stories into immersive spaces. Founded in the early 2000s by Sanjeev Pasricha

, CS Direkt operates from its headquarters in Delhi NCR. Specializing in Museums, Theme Parks, Light & Sound Projection Mapping Shows, Heritage Installations, Brand Experience Centres, Pavilions, and Large-Scale Exhibits

.

What Sets CS Direkt Apart

CS Direkt delivers truly integrated experiential solutions — managing the entire lifecycle of a project from ideation and conceptualization to design development, precision fabrication, technology integration, and final on-ground execution. Renowned for its expertise in immersive storytelling, CS Direkt specializes in projection mapping at heritage, ASI, and UNESCO sites, combining architectural sensitivity with cutting-edge visual technology. Its technical ecosystem seamlessly integrates holographic projection, immersive dome theatres, 7D cinematic experiences, kinetic and interactive installations, advanced AV systems, and customized engineering solutions — creating environments that are both technologically sophisticated and emotionally powerful.

Landmark Government & Heritage Projects:

CS Direkt has been entrusted with prestigious projects by Central and State Government bodies across India, establishing itself as a trusted partner for cultural and institutional storytelling.

Key projects include: Prime Minister’s Museum – New Delhi (Government of India)

, War Memorial Installations – Haryana

, Valmik Museum – Punjab

, Jyotisar Experience Centre – Kurukshetra, Haryana

, Chamkaur Sahib Theme Park – Punjab

& Projection Mapping at UNESCO & ASI Heritage Sites

, including: Sanchi Stupa – Madhya Pradesh, Leh Palace – Ladakh, Shahi Qila – Madhya Pradesh & Kumbhalgarh Fort – Rajasthan

Job Title:

General Manager – Government Sales

Designation:

Senior Manager / General Manager – Business Development (Final designation will be decided based on experience and interview)

The Business Development – Government Projects role will be responsible for identifying and securing new business opportunities within government and institutional sectors

, building strong relationships with key stakeholders, and supporting the growth of CS Direkt’s experiential design and immersive infrastructure projects.

The role involves lead generation, tender tracking, proposal development, client engagement, and coordination with internal teams to successfully convert opportunities into large-scale experiential projects.

Key Responsibilities

  • Identify and develop new business opportunities within government ministries, tourism departments, cultural institutions, smart city initiatives, and public infrastructure projects.
  • Track and evaluate government tenders, RFPs, and project opportunities related to museums, exhibitions, heritage installations, experience centres, theme parks, and projection mapping shows and closely work with the finance team to understand the business.
  • Develop and implement business development strategies aligned with the company’s growth objectives and market positioning.
  • Generate leads through multiple channels including LinkedIn, professional networks, industry databases, direct outreach, and referrals.
  • Build and maintain strong relationships with government officials, consultants, architects, and institutional stakeholders.
  • Conduct client meetings, presentations, and discussions to understand project requirements and align CS Direkt’s solutions accordingly.
  • Work closely with design, creative, and project teams to develop compelling proposals, concept presentations, and project pitches.
  • Analyze client requirements and translate them into customized experiential project proposals.
  • Support proposal preparation including technical documentation, commercial proposals, and tender submissions.
  • Maintain and manage the sales pipeline, ensuring timely follow-ups and opportunity tracking.
  • Conduct market and industry research to identify emerging opportunities in experiential design, museum development, heritage tourism, and immersive technology projects.
  • Represent the company at industry events, conferences, pre-bids and networking forums to expand business opportunities and partnerships.
  • Develop accurate sales forecasts and revenue pipelines to support strategic business planning.
  • Collaborate with internal teams to ensure seamless transition of projects from sales to execution.
  • Maintain long-term client relationships to support repeat business and future project opportunities.
